Chris and Morgane: A Musical Journey and Family Legacy

Chris and Morgane first crossed paths in 2003 while working as songwriters in Nashville. Their initial meeting led to a musical collaboration that blossomed into a personal relationship. Despite Morgane's aversion to the spotlight, she has made a name for herself in the music industry, writing songs for various artists, including her husband, Chris. The couple's bond extends beyond music, as they have built a family together, raising four children in privacy and seclusion from the public eye.

After tying the knot in 2007, Chris and Morgane welcomed their first child, Waylon, followed by daughter Ada, and later twin sons Macon and Samuel. In 2019, they added another son to their family, whose name remains undisclosed to protect his privacy. Chris emphasized the importance of shielding their children from the public eye, allowing them to enjoy a normal childhood away from the spotlight.

The couple resides in Leipers Fork, Tennessee, where they purchased a 311-acre property in 2017. Morgane has also established a jewelry store called Tennessee Turquoise Co., showcasing her favorite pieces and supporting the National Indigenous Women's Resource Center.
